Does AfroResistance fka The Latin American and Caribbean Community Center sponsor H-1B visas?

Yes. AfroResistance fka The Latin American and Caribbean Community Center has filed 3 H-1B LCAs with the U.S. Department of Labor since FY2020, most recently 3 in FY2020 at a $67k median base salary, about 31% below the national H-1B median. No PERM green-card cases are on record.

It files most often for Director of Programs roles, most in Bronx, NY.
